Output 24f6ce267586358338985ea635aa136aa76f32593128e33ddda9159d70214984:1

value
161354990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 931b4ffdd5c1eceb636fceafc314e12894e66fca OP_EQUAL
address
3F6qySqbysvjnpZdo5SstqiiT7iZirUASR
transaction
24f6ce267586358338985ea635aa136aa76f32593128e33ddda9159d70214984
spent
true